Qdrant is an open-source vector search engine powering the next generation of AI applications, from semantic search and ret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) to AI agents and real-time recommendations. Trusted by global leaders like Canva, HubSpot, Tripadvisor, Bosch, and Deutsche Telekom , we’re building the retrieval infrastructure layer for modern AI. Recently raising $50M in Series B funding, we are growing rapidly and committed to transforming how AI understands and interacts with data. We are looking for a Head of Marketing who will take ownership of Qdrant's marketing function and scale it. This is a very hands-on role and you'll set strategy and run campaigns yourself while you grow the team. You report directly to the COO. You'll inherit a team of 8 and growing across growth, demand generation, PMM, and design. You'll also partner closely with our Head of DevRel and VP of Sales. Your focus will be to build programs that amplify the community and respect it, and turn organic adoption into enterprise pipeline. Not market over it. What you will own Build and lead the marketing org across demand generation, product marketing, field marketing, growth, and design. Own the pipeline number jointly with Sales. Stand up a demand generation engine spanning enterprise campaigns, account-based marketing (ABM), outbound coordination, competitive migrations, and field events. Drive product-led growth (PLG) acquisition and conversion. Our open-source adoption is compounding; your job is to turn it into revenue. Lead go-to-market for major product launches: positioning, packaging, pricing narrative, competitive framing, and launch execution. Build ABM programs targeting enterprise verticals (healthcare, legal, financial services, e-commerce) and competitive migration campaigns against legacy and native alternatives. Own content strategy, SEO, generative engine optimization (GEO), and technical product marketing, so Qdrant shows up where developers and enterprise buyers are researching, evaluating, and buying.
